- Mfth InbSep 26, 2023 · 3 years agoThe withdrawal limits on crypto.com are determined by several factors. One of the main factors is the user's verification level. The higher the verification level, the higher the withdrawal limits. Other factors that may influence the withdrawal limits include the user's trading volume, account activity, and the type of cryptocurrency being withdrawn. Crypto.com uses a risk-based approach to determine withdrawal limits, taking into account factors such as fraud prevention and compliance with regulatory requirements. It's important to note that withdrawal limits may vary for different users based on these factors.
